Output defaa4aabd7c7ef84b7611e8da82f65684ed403a1af0b9a574f9fc7ef5085b97:0

value
2576496
script pubkey
OP_0 OP_PUSHBYTES_20 a71f68be1291194373d30a4c781c4cf540dee85b
address
bc1q5u0k30sjjyv5xu7npfx8s8zv74qda6zmqucu4n
transaction
defaa4aabd7c7ef84b7611e8da82f65684ed403a1af0b9a574f9fc7ef5085b97
confirmations
167269
spent
true